Philadelphia Weather in November
November in Philadelphia typically sees daytime highs of 13°C (55°F) and nighttime lows of 5°C (41°F). With the least rainfall of the year, it's a reliably dry month.

Temperature in Philadelphia in November
Temperatures in Philadelphia in November top out at 13°C (55°F) and drop to 5°C (41°F) overnight. Temperatures can feel cooler in the morning and evening, so layering is often the best approach. Philadelphia Temperature in November
Daily Historical Temperatures
50-year average (1976-2025)
Based on our historical records, temperatures in Philadelphia typically drop from around 16°C (61°F) at the start of November to approximately 11°C (52°F) by the end. Nights are cold, with lows typically ranging from 2°C (36°F) to 8°C (46°F).

Philadelphia historical weather extremes in November
Based on 49 years of weather observations (1976-2025), these are the most extreme conditions recorded in Philadelphia.
- Philadelphia recorded its highest November temperature of 26°C (79°F) on November 15, 1993.
- The coldest night in November in Philadelphia was on November 30, 1976, with a minimum of -9°C (16°F).
